Author: | Unfuwain [ Tue Jun 10, 2014 1:17 pm ] |
Post subject: | My UK Schedule |
My UK Flat Schedule (tweaked from Grays & Ubars Portraits) Added Full Dubai Carnival Full Breeders Cup, US Triple Crown with some supporting races. The new Belmont Derby/Oaks. Some other US races. Major Irish & French pattern races. Melbourne Cup preps The Metropolitan, Moonee Valley Cup, Cox Plate, Mackinnon, Caulfield Cup The schedule has been prepped to some extent. Also some field sizes have been restricted in line with the average field sizes of the past few years. NO racetracks have been renamed so if you've changed the course names the schedule will not work. https://www.dropbox.com/s/wpqewcgyx1bvpgn/data.rar |

Author: | Mikey1892 [ Wed Jun 11, 2014 8:30 am ] |
Post subject: | Re: My UK Schedule |
I'm using Grays schedule but noticed in the first season there are a lot of walk overs. Do you know if this is the same or have you done anything to stop this being the case? I can imagine this will be a top schedule if that small problem can be ironed out. |
Author: | simpleminds [ Wed Jun 11, 2014 9:35 am ] |
Post subject: | Re: My UK Schedule |
Mikey1892 wrote: I'm using Grays schedule but noticed in the first season there are a lot of walk overs. Do you know if this is the same or have you done anything to stop this being the case? I can imagine this will be a top schedule if that small problem can be ironed out. Increase your Pool in your Sched file to 6500 if playing Combined increase it again to about 8000 that's what I did. Gray |
